"Huh? What's wrong with this game? How come the characters are all so smooth -- where's the edges, the corners, the aliasing? Hey, where are the polygons? How do I control the camera? What, you mean I don't control the camera? I don't need to? Weird."

We can understand a certain degree of confusion on the part of the modern gamer, when exposed to Metal Slug X. It's a near-perfect evolution (graphically speaking, anyway) of a genre already extinct, side-scrolling shooters having fallen by the wayside years ago when some videogame Illuminatus declared that The Future Will Be Owned By Polygons. Heavy sigh.

Well, Agetec seems unwilling to let the genre slip away quite yet. The PlayStation version of SNK's superior sequel is now available in the US, and it behooves all fans of classic action gameplay to pick up a copy as soon as possible. It's short, it's simple, and it's not quite the equal of the Neo Geo original, but it's still as sweet a shooter as dollars can buy nowadays. Even if you don't want to make it part of your collection, it's one of the best rental values around.
